Product reviews:
Infinite Sadness' T-Shirt: Amazon.co.uk the smashing pumpkins t shirt
the smashing pumpkins t shirt
Glenn
2025-06-26 iphone 11
The Smashing Pumpkins T Shirt the smashing pumpkins t shirt
the smashing pumpkins t shirt
Kelly
2025-06-23 iphone 11 Pro Max
Smashing Pumpkins t-shirt Mellon Collie the smashing pumpkins t shirt
the smashing pumpkins t shirt